WebThe spectral width is often specified as a FWHM. It can be defined in terms of optical frequency (measured in Hz), angular optical frequency (in rad/s), or wavelength (in nm). The simple formula Δv = Δλ · (c / λ2) can be used to convert wavelength to frequency bandwidth, if the bandwidth is small. Optical Carrier transmission rates are a standardized set of specifications of transmission bandwidth for digital signals that can be carried on Synchronous Optical Networking (SONET) fiber optic networks. Transmission rates are defined by rate of the bitstream of the digital signal and are designated by hyphenation of the acronym OC and an integer value of the multiple of the basic unit of rate, e.g., OC-48. WebJun 13, 2024 · At the wavelengths of 850/1300 nm under OFL, the respective bandwidth of OM1, OM2, OM3, OM4 is 200/500 MHz*km, 500/500 MHz*km, 1500/500 MHz*km and 3500/500 MHz*km.
